Plant elimination is an essential practice for maintaining healthy landscapes, handling overgrowth, and preparing areas for brand-new plantings or hardscape setups. This procedure consists of removing weeds, shrubs, small trees, or invasive species, making sure to extract roots to prevent regrowth. Proper strategies avoid damage to surrounding plants and soil structure. Mechanical elimination, hand digging, or chemical treatments may be used depending upon plant type and website conditions. Post-removal, soil amendment and grading ensure that the area appropriates for replanting, yard installation, or other landscape improvements. Routine plant elimination supports landscape looks, minimizes insect and disease pressures, and enhances total plant health. Properly managed removal prepares the residential or commercial property for sustainable and visually attractive outdoor environments
